Google SSO

Allow users to log in to Cognito Forms using their Google account for one-click, secure access.

Built by Cognito Forms Built by Cognito Forms

Google provides a secure single sign-on service that lets users authenticate using their Google account credentials. Cognito Forms integrates directly with Google’s SSO, allowing users to sign up or log in to Cognito Forms with their existing Google accounts.

Enable one-click login through Google while improving authentication security. Organizations can restrict access to specific Google Workspace domains for tighter control.

How It Works

  1. Log in to Cognito Forms
    1. Navigate to your Organization Settings by clicking your organization’s name
    2. Select Settings > Users & Authentication
  2. Enable single sign-on
    1. Toggle on Require single sign-on for all users
    2. Choose Google as your authentication provider
  3. Configure Google Workspace Domain (optional)
    1. Check the option Restrict users to my Google Workspace domain to limit access
    2. Enter your Google Workspace domain name (e.g., yourcompany.com)
  4. Save Your Settings
    1. Click Enable to activate Google SSO integration
    2. Authenticate with your Google account to finalize the connection
  5. Test Google SSO Login
    1. Log out of your Cognito Forms account
    2. Return to the login page and select “Sign in with Google” to verify the integration
  6. Notify Users
    1. Inform your team about the new login procedure using their Google accounts
    2. Provide guidance on the sign-in process to ensure smooth adoption
